1. Serve the Wine Chilled

When it comes to enjoying a glass of dry sparkling wine, it is best to serve it chilled. It can make all the difference in enhancing its flavors.

First and foremost, make sure to refrigerate the bottle for at least an hour before serving. This will ensure that the wine is at its ideal serving temperature.

Use a chilled flute or tulip-shaped glass to help retain the wine’s carbonation. Avoid using ice in the glass. This can dilute the flavors.

And once you’ve poured the wine, place it back in the refrigerator between refills. This will keep it cold.

3. Pair Your Sparkling Wine With Food

If you’re looking for a versatile and sophisticated beverage to pair with your meal, dry sparkling wine is a great choice. The effervescence and acidity of sparkling wine can help cleanse your palate in between bites. This can make each dish taste even more delicious.

It’s important to consider the acidity, sweetness, and flavors of both the wine and the dish. For example, a light and dry wine pairs well with lighter foods. This can include seafood and salads.

Fuller-bodied sparkling wine goes well with richer dishes. This includes steak or cheese. Experiment with different pairings to find the perfect match.
